
国产消息中间件的现状与选择
在如今的信息技术快速发展的时代,消息中间件作为企业各种应用之间的数据桥梁,正在越来越多的行业中发挥着举足轻重的作用。特别是在数据驱动决策、提升业务响应速度和系统集成方面,消息中间件的作用更是不可忽视。不同于传统的系统集成方式,消息中间件允许异构应用通过统一的通信协议进行消息的发送和接收,从而实现数据的一致性和完整性。
近年来,随着云计算和大数据技术的发展,国产消息中间件逐渐崭露头角,成为各大企业数字化转型过程中不可或缺的一部分。然而,面对市场上众多的消息中间件选择,企业在选择合适的解决方案时,往往会陷入困惑。不少企业在由于不了解各类消息中间件的特点与优势,从而导致选择不当,增加了项目成本与实施难度。在这篇文章中,我们将为您全面解析国产消息中间件的现状,帮助您在众多选项中找到最契合您需求的解决方案,并特别强调普元在该领域中所具备的优越性。
普元作为领先的企业级解决方案提供商,其消息中间件在高可用性、低延迟和可靠性方面拥有显著优势。它支持多种协议与数据格式,灵活地应对各种业务场景,极大地提升了企业系统间的协调性和信息流动效率。此外,普元的产品还具有可扩展性,可以轻松根据企业的不断发展需求进行升级与扩展。借助普元的消息中间件,企业不仅能够实现实时通信,还能降低系统间的耦合度,提高了整体的可维护性。
接下来的部分将对市场上其他一些常见的国产消息中间件进行解析,我们将重点分析普元产品的优势,帮助您更好地进行对比与选择,以满足您特定的业务需求。
国产消息中间件的种类与对比
在市场上,有多种国产消息中间件解决方案可供选择。以下是几款比较知名的消息中间件的对比分析(注:为了保持专业性,本文仅讨论这些产品的优点):
| 产品名称 | 优点 | 适用场景 |
|---|---|---|
| 普元 | 高可用性、低延迟、易扩展 | 大规模企业及分布式应用 |
| RabbitMQ | 接口丰富、易于使用 | 小型项目及快速开发 |
| Kafka | 高吞吐量、处理海量数据 | 大数据分析及实时数据处理 |
| ActiveMQ | 广泛的支持与社区资源 | 企业集成应用 |
1. 普元消息中间件
普元的消息中间件以其高可用性和出色的扩展能力为主要卖点,适用于需要高并发、高可扩展性的企业级应用。它能够轻松处理来自多个来源的消息,大大提升系统的稳定性和可靠性。此外,普元在部署上也相对灵活,可通过私有云、公有云或混合云的方式进行实现,能够满足各种规模企业的需求。
2. RabbitMQ
RabbitMQ 是一个功能强大的开源消息代理,可以很好地满足较小规模应用的需求。其易用性使其成为初创企业或快速开发项目的优选。RabbitMQ 的插件系统也允许用户根据实际需求进行扩展,支持多种开发语言和协议。
3. Kafka
针对需要处理高吞吐量数据的企业,Kafka 无疑是一个优质选择。它专为高效率和大规模的数据流而设计,适合于大数据环境中的实时数据处理。不过,Kafka 的学习曲线相对较高,对于缺乏技术支持的企业而言,实施和维护的复杂度较高。
4. ActiveMQ
作为一个广泛使用的开源消息代理,ActiveMQ 提供了丰富的功能和灵活的合作能力,适合各种企业应用的集成。ActiveMQ 的用户社区活跃,资源丰富,便于用户获取帮助和技术支持。
如何选择合适的消息中间件
选择合适的消息中间件并非易事,您需要综合考虑公司的规模、业务需求和技术能力。以下是一些关键因素:
-
可扩展性:如果您的企业预计将快速增长,选择一个具备高度可扩展性的消息中间件是至关重要的。普元的消息中间件可以轻松适应企业的发展需求,避免了频繁更换解决方案的麻烦。
-
支持的协议和语言:确保所选的消息中间件支持您的技术栈。普元的产品支持多种编程语言与通信协议,能够灵活应对不同的技术需求。
-
社区和支持:强大的社区支持能够帮助您更快地解决实施过程中的各类问题。虽然普元的消息中间件已经成熟,但丰富的文档与支持服务能为企业提供额外保障。
-
性能与安全性:在现代企业应用中,数据安全和消息处理的高性能是成功的关键。普元提供的解决方案在这两方面均表现出色,确保了消息传输的安全与实时性。
FAQ (常见问题解答)
Q1: 消息中间件是什么?有哪些典型的应用场景?
消息中间件是一种软件组件,通过消息机制支持不同应用之间的通信。它可以处理不同系统、软件或服务之间的数据交换,主要用于解耦合、异步处理和数据一致性等。消息中间件的应用场景十分广泛,包括电子商务平台的实时订单处理、金融系统的交易实时监控、物流系统的数据流转、IoT(物联网)设备的数据共享等。在这些场景中,消息中间件通过促进系统间的高效通信,帮助企业实现更快速的响应能力和数据利用效率。
Q2: 选择国产消息中间件有什么优势?
选择国产消息中间件的主要优势在于本土企业能够在业务需求、文化适应性和技术支持上提供更优质的服务。国产消息中间件往往能够根据国内企业的特定需求进行优化,确保功能的实用性和本地化。在技术支持方面,这些企业可提供更加快捷且符合当地实际的响应和服务。此外,国产产品通常成本相对较低,帮助企业降低整体投入成本。同时,在数据安全方面,国产产品可以更好地符合国家法规,降低潜在风险。
Q3: 普元的消息中间件适用于哪些行业?
普元的消息中间件以其高可用性和灵活性,为多个行业提供服务。它适用于金融、医疗、物流、电商、制造业等多个领域。无论是需要高实时性、低延迟的金融交易,还是复杂的供应链管理,普元的解决方案均能够有效应对。此外,普元还可以支持微服务架构,帮助企业在数字化转型中实现业务灵活性。
Q4: 如何评估一款消息中间件的性能?
评估消息中间件性能的关键指标包括吞吐量、响应时间、延迟、可扩展性和可靠性。吞吐量指单位时间内能够处理的消息数量,通常以消息/秒表示。响应时间是指从发送消息到接收确认之间的时间。延迟则是在消息发送和接收之间的等待时间。可扩展性则体现在系统在负载增加时是否能够顺利扩展,从而保持性能。此外,消息中间件的可靠性也很重要,涉及消息丢失率和系统故障后的恢复能力。通过实际的压力测试和使用案例,可以较为准确地评估其性能表现。
Q5: 消息中间件和传统的RPC(远程过程调用)有什么区别?
消息中间件与传统的 RPC 机制的主要区别在于通信方式与交互模式。RPC 是同步调用的,调用方需要等待被调用方完成操作,直至返回结果;而消息中间件则是异步的,允许调用方发送消息后立即返回,不需等待响应。这种异步特性使得系统间的耦合度降低,能够处理多种并发场景。此外,消息中间件具有可靠的消息持久化功能,确保数据在传输过程中不会丢失,提升了系统的鲁棒性。整体来说,消息中间件更适合现代分布式架构和高负载场景,而 RPC 通常用于简单、低延迟的本地调用。
总结与思考
随着信息技术的不断演进,消息中间件已成为支撑企业数字化转型的重要工具。通过合理选择合适的消息中间件,企业不仅能提升系统的集成效率,还能更好地满足业务需求、增强灵活性。普元作为在这一领域里的领先企业,其优质的产品和服务为众多企业提供了可靠的解决方案,帮助他们在激烈的市场竞争中立足。
当前,随着企业用户对数据实时性和系统高可用的需求日益增加,选择合适的消息中间件将愈加重要。普元的强大功能、灵活性和本地支持使其成为许多企业的首选。如果您正在寻找一款高效、稳定的消息中间件,不妨考虑普元的解决方案,通过其帮助您更好地实现业务目标。探索普元的产品,开启您企业数字化转型的新篇章。
本文内容通过AI工具智能整合而成,仅供参考,普元不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系普元进行反馈,普元收到您的反馈后将及时答复和处理。

